
Donald Trump's proposal for US-backed insurance and naval escorts for shipping through the Strait of Hormuz has failed to stabilize rising maritime insurance premiums, as the insurance sector grapples with the increased risks posed to vessels. The ongoing geopolitical tensions in the region continue to cause concern among underwriters and maritime stakeholders.
